EPA awards national operating permit to Commodore for disposal of PCBs; Agent 313d is First Non-Thermal, Portable PCB Destruction Technology Permitted by EPA
NEW YORK--BUSINESS WIRE--March 15, 1996--Commodore Environmental Services, Inc. (OTC: COES) today announced that it has received a national operating permit from the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ency ("EPA") to dispose of polychlorinated biphenyls ("PCBs") using its patented AGENT 313d chemical treatment technology. Commodore Environmental Services Announces Agreement With Major Nationwide Distributor Of Cfc Refrigerants
NEW YORK--BUSINESS WIRE--June 5, 1995--Commodore Environmental Services, Inc. (OTC:COES) today announced that it has signed a supply and remarketing agreement with Refron, Inc., a major nationwide distributor of chlorofluorocarbon ("CFC") refrigerants.
